In developing this website we have aimed to meet current good practice in web accessibility. In particular:
- We aim to maintain this website so that it complies to the W3C Web Accessibility Initiative (WAI) guidelines to level AA compliance.
- It has been built using valid HTML and CSS.
- This website uses the UK Governments Access Keys - see below for more information.
- Various ways are provided to allow users to alter the display whilst it is being used, see the Accessibility Options section. Alternatively, the user's own style sheet can be used with the website.
- The structure of the website has been designed to make it as easy to navigate as possible and screen reader users can 'skip' the navigation links by using 'skipnav'.
